Compared to other collections that use simple raw materials, the 17-ton we used for our reborn collection saves 13% on water usage 16% on paint and chemicals usage, 31% on steam expenditure usage, and 31% on electricity usage. In July 2021, GOBI Cashmere's cashmere yarns earned the <b>OEKO-TEX® STANDARD 100</b> certification. In February 2024, we achieved another major milestone by becoming the <b>first Mongolian company</b> to receive the same certification for finished garments. </br></br> This certification ensures that all certified GOBI products — including garments and accessories — are <b>free from harmful substances, safe for human use, and gentle on the skin,</b> guaranteeing quality and safety at every stage of production. </br> </br> By continuously expanding and renewing our certified product range, GOBI leads the way in <b>sustainable cashmere production</b>, proudly showcasing Mongolian craftsmanship, innovation, and responsibility in every thread.

Since 2021, GOBI Cashmere has proudly held the <b>SFA Clean Fibre Processing Gold Level Certification</b>, recognizing our leadership in sustainable cashmere production and responsible manufacturing. This achievement reflects our commitment to producing cashmere that is luxurious, ethical, and environmentally conscious.
</br></br>
<b>The Sustainable Fibre Alliance (SFA)</b> is a global non-profit organization that promotes responsible practices across the fibre supply chain. The <b>Clean Fibre Processing Standard</b> ensures that first-stage facilities wash and dehair raw cashmere while meeting the highest environmental, social, and chemical safety standards.
